What they do
A Coach works with individual athletes or with sports teams to develop skills and improve teamwork and competitive performance. Runs practice sessions and physical conditioning programs; assesses the strengths and weaknesses of players; plans strategies for games; motivates and encourage players and teaches good sportsmanship.

QualificationsPurpose:
This position will teach both adults and children how to swim in a life-threatening, high physical-contact environment and teach the fundamentals of competitive aquatics sports such as swimming, diving, and/or water polo.Education/Certification:
High School Diploma or GED in English American Red Cross Swim training (employer provided) Ability to become an American Red Cross certified lifeguard or water safety instructor (possibly provided by employer) Ability to teach the fundamentals of swimming, diving, and/or water polo Ability to become a USA Swimming, AAU Diving, and/or USA Water Polo certified coachExperience:
Previous experience working with children Prior competitive swimming, diving, and/or water polo experience preferred Such alternatives to the above qualifications as the Board of Trustees may find appropriate and acceptable PSJA Leadership Skills and Expectations In PSJA ISD, we hire individuals who are expected to embody the Spirit of PSJA and demonstrate these characteristics as they lead others.
